Frequently Asked Questions about Harvard Square

What type of rentals are currently available in Harvard Square?

There are currently 3636 Apartments for Rent in Harvard Square, MA with pricing that ranges from $950 to $27,790. There are also 3283 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Harvard Square ranging from $850 to $60,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Harvard Square?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Harvard Square ranges from $850 to $60,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,680.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Harvard Square?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Harvard Square range from $1,100 to $20,550,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,100 to $60,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$850 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,000.
